Southampton launch £15m Nainggolan bid

Southampton have made a £15 million bid for Cagliari midfielder Radja Nainggolan, according to the Sun.

Having guided the Saints to a 14th-placed finish last term, Mauricio Pochettino is determined to add to his squad over the coming months.

The Argentine has already brought in Lyon defender Dejan Lovren for £8.5 million, while he has reportedly agreed a £10 million fee with Celtic for midfielder Victor Wanyama.

And now Southampton have a made a move for Nainggolan, 25, although they face stiff competition from Serie A side Inter Milan.

"I have received a very tempting offer from Southampton," the Belgium international said.

"Their proposal is the most attractive from an economic standpoint. But I don't play for the money. My priority is to have a major career."

Nainggolan arrived in Italy as a youngster in 2005, signing for Piacenza Calcio, before completing a permanent move to Cagliari in 2010 following a loan spell at the club.
